The highest scorer of the​ women's basketball championship was Jessica Bradley. She scored 118 more points than Tina​ Harner, he
Bond [772]

Answer:

Jessica scored 835 points,

and Tina scored 717 points.

Step-by-step explanation:

Let $j$ stand for Jessica Bradley, and let $t$ stand for Tina Harner. By turning the words of this problem into equations, we get:

j - 118 = t

and, j + t = 1552.

Now that we have a system of equations, all we have to do now is to solve it.

By substituting the value of t (first equation) into the second equation, we get:

j + (j - 118) = 1552.

Get rid of the parentheses:

j + j - 118 = 1552

Simplifing:

2j - 118 = 1552

2j = 1670

j = 835.

Now that we know how many points Jessica scored, we can easily find out how many points Tina scored. By sticking in the value of Jessica's score into the first equation.

835 - 118 = t

t = 717.

So, the answer to this problem is (j, t) = (835, 717).
